InVesalius 3

InVesalius is free open-source medical imaging software for 3D reconstruction from DICOM files. It allows analyzing CT and MRI data to produce 3D surface models for surgical planning and medical education. Features include importing DICOM images, 3D rendering, volume rendering, and measuring.

DICOMscope

DICOMscope is an open-source DICOM viewer for Windows, Mac and Linux. It allows users to view, edit and process DICOM medical images and related metadata. Key features include 2D/3D rendering, support for various modalities, and basic image processing tools.
